About Toby

Toby Faye Mailman is a New York State licensed clinical social worker (LCSW) who has worked with individual adults since 2001. She earned her degree at New York University and brings more than two decades of experience helping people explore questions, resolve dilemmas, and build on the strengths they already possess.

Ms. Mailman approaches therapy as a collaborative process, helping clients discover and develop skills that support meaningful change. She places special emphasis on establishing a trusting therapeutic relationship, believing that trust is a central foundation for effective work. Her practice includes a range of techniques chosen to fit each person - examples she has used include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Internal Family Systems (IFS), Narrative Therapy, body-centered work, mindfulness practices, and psychodynamic psychotherapy.

She has experience working with a diverse array of clients across different ethnic, cultural, and sexual orientation backgrounds, and she considers cultural norms when shaping treatment. Typical concerns she has addressed include depression, anxiety, trauma, adjustment difficulties, grief and mourning, immigration-related issues, and sleep problems.

Ms. Mailman usually recommends regularly scheduled weekly or bi-weekly sessions to support steady progress. She asks that clients give as much advance notice as possible if a change in scheduling is needed and suggests consulting with her before booking an alternate time, since regular openings may already be reserved by ongoing clients.

Toby Faye Mailman draws from several evidence-informed approaches to tailor care to each person's needs.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) helps people identify and shift unhelpful thought patterns and behaviors, making it useful for anxiety, depression, and many everyday stressors. Attachment-Based Therapy explores how early relationship patterns influence current connections and emotional responses, which can be helpful for relationship concerns, abandonment issues, and attachment-related distress.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es a warm, nonjudgmental relationship in which the therapist listens deeply and supports the client in finding their own solutions - this approach is particularly useful when someone needs space to explore identity, meaning, or life transitions.

Choosing the right approach is a collaborative process. Ms. Mailman works with clients to assess goals, preferences, and the practical realities of their lives, and she adjusts methods over time so the work remains a good fit. Therapy often combines elements from different approaches to address complex needs.
